Intel Core 2 Duo Processor
Features |
Delivering the best overall performance. Period.
Up to 40 percent faster than previous generation desktop
processors¹ the Intel Core 2 Duo desktop processor
provides unrivaled performance for all your desktop
computing needs. With the latest arsenal of
performance-rich technologies, including up to 4MB of
shared L2 cache, and up to 1066 MHz Front Side Bus, you've
got the future of computing now, and only from Intel:
-
Intel® Wide Dynamic Execution,
enabling delivery of more instructions per clock cycle
to improve execution time and energy efficiency
-
Intel® Intelligent Power Capability, designed to
deliver more energy-efficient performance
-
Intel® Smart Memory Access, improving system
performance by optimizing the use of the available data
bandwidth
-
Intel® Advanced Smart Cache, providing a
higher-performance, more efficient cache subsystem.
Optimized for multi-core and dual-core processors
-
Intel® Advanced Digital Media Boost, accelerating
a broad range of applications, including video, speech
and image, photo processing, encryption, financial,
engineering and scientific applications

1 Extrapolation based on Apple* iTunes* 6.0.4.2
converting 69 minutes and 29 seconds of music from WAV
to MP3 format. The number of 3 minute tracks that can
be converted in a 5 minute time period was then
calculated. No other applications were running during
the test. Results may vary depending on CD load and
unload time.
2 A 25 minute video extrapolation based on Microsoft*
Windows* Movie Maker 2.1 compressing a 416 MB DV video
to a 25.7 MB WMV9 file. No other applications were
running during the test.
3 A 5 minute photo editing extrapolation based on
Adobe* Photoshop* Elements 4.0 running the auto
smart-fix function on 103 jpeg images. The average
size of each image is 600MB. No other applications
were running during the test.
4 Calculation based on Quicktime* Pro 7.1 application
compressing a 412 MB DV file to a 10.1 MB MOV format
at using Quicktime* Broadband-High profile with H.264
compression. No other applications were running during
the test.
